非常风气网www.verywind.cn
首页
下列合法的c语言赋值语句是
...
以下合法的C语言赋值语句是
( )。A.x=y==5;B.x=n%2.5;
答:
【答案】:A 本题考查
赋值
运算符及赋值表达式。赋值运算符左侧的操作数必须是一个变量,而不能是表达式或者常量,选项
C
)和D》错误。”%”运算符两侧都应当是整型数据,选项B)错误。
合法的c语言赋值语句是
( )。
答:
【答案】:D D。【解析】
赋值语句
两个标志:赋值(就是“一”)和语句(加上“;”)。选项A,缺少分号,应该改为a=b=58;选项B,错误,类型转换不是这么写,应该是这样:k一(int)(a+b);
C
选项中缺少分号;选项D,相当于i—i一1,所以也可以算作赋值操作。
C语言基础题
以下合法的C语言赋值语句是
A.a=b=58 B.k=int(a+b) C...
答:
D 是自减
语句
,等同i=i-1。正确的确是D。
下列
可作为
C语言赋值的语句的是
( )。
答:
【答案】:
C
本题考查
赋值语句
,而选项A、B是表达式,不合题意,选项D中强制类型转换,应把类型名用括号括起来,选项C中i--也可写成i=i-1,故选择
c
选项。
...均已正确定义并赋值,
以下合法的C语言赋值语句是
( )。
答:
【答案】:A B选项中运算符“%”的前后必须为整数,C选项中不能将变量赋给表达式x+n,D选项中不能将表达式4+1赋给常量5。
C语言
下列合法的赋值语句是
()
答:
B) k=int(a+b)
C
) a=58,b=58 D) --i A选项,正确。B选项,错误。int需要加括号代表强制转换,直接写是不可以的。C选项,错误。每条
赋值语句
后应该有分号,而不能用逗号,除非是定义变量时才可以用逗号。C选项,错误。不是赋值语句,是执行语句,其功能是令i值自减1。
下列
选项中,
合法的C语言赋值语句
为( ) A.a=7+b+c=a+5; B.a=7+b
答:
D的错误在于 一个表达式已经是一个完整语句应用分号结束 如 a=7+b;
c
=a+5;除非是在定义时同时对
语句赋值
才能使用D的写法 如 int a=7+b,c=a+5;当然在这条语句中b要提前定义好
以下合法的C语言赋值语句是
?A.a=b=58 B.k=int(a+b) C.a=58,b=58 D...
答:
合法的C语言赋值语句是
A.int a,b;a=b=58;printf("%d %d\n",a,b); //打印出 58 58 --- B.k=int(a+b) 改为 k=(int) (a+b); 才对 --- C. a=58,b=58 改为 int a=58,b=58; 声明加初始化才对 --- D. --i;3 不是 赋值语句 ...
请选出
合法的C语言赋值语句
请选出合法的C语言赋值语句 A) a=b=58...
答:
例如: int a=5,b,
c
;3、在变量说明中,不允许连续给多个变量赋初值。 如下述说明是错误的: int a=b=c=5 必须写为 int a=5,b=5,c=5; 而
赋值语句
允许连续赋值。4、注意赋值表达式和赋值语句的区别。 赋值表达式是一种表达式,它可以出现在任何允许表达式出现的地方,而赋值语句则不能。
选择题:
合法的c语言赋值语句是
?
答:
而A和
C都是
表达式 表达式是类似于
赋值语句
的,比如“a=1”是表达式 而“a=1;”是赋值语句 而D,上面那位仁兄说的也有道理。但毕竟是选择题,选择最符合出题人 意思的选项,仅仅是个“--i;”,没有等号,所以不选D。至于C,在谭浩强的书上有讲:用(int)(a+b)和int(a+b)是一致 不信你...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
你可能感兴趣的内容
请选出合法的c语言赋值语句
以下合法的赋值语句有
c语言中合法的赋值语句规定
下面哪些赋值语句是合法的
不合法的C语言用户自定义标识符
以下选项中,值为1的表达式是
合法的赋值表达式
c语言赋值语句怎么才算合法
以下选项中不合法的用户标识符是
本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
©
非常风气网